RRR brings her hybrid self to the stage – blending a childhood steeped in folk music & myth with the grit that came from her urban upbringing. She tells folktales from around the globe & strings them together with songs & an awareness of their contemporary relevance.
She has run story workshops with refugees as part of the Act for Darfur Coalition. Bridging over the storytelling and urban ‘spoken word’ scene, she specialises in taking storytelling to venues where no storyteller has been before (well that’s what they say, but she thinks they just have short memories) Venues include Festival at the Edge, Beyond the Border, Storynights at Torriano, the Innocent Village Fete, Buddhafield, Alden Biesen (Belgium), Battersea Arts Centre, Vayu Naidu Company, Tricycle Theatre, & Burning Man Festival (USA). Themed sets, individual tales, ready-made material & commissions – you choose! RRR is a winner of UK Young Storyteller of the Year.
